Before Anything Else, Here's How Your Ears Actually Work.

CUSTOM JAVASCRIPT / HTML

Hearing loss is difficult to cure because of the way your ears process sound.

Sound enters your ear canal as vibrations in the air.

Those vibrations reach your eardrum—a thin sheet of skin—where they are converted into movements in a series of tiny bones.

These bones amplify the vibrations and send them into the cochlea, a spiral-shaped, fluid-filled bone.

Simply put, your ear takes vibrations from the air and transforms them into waves of fluid inside the cochlea.

The final stage happens in the walls of the cochlea, which are lined with hair cells that have tiny filaments called stereocilia.

As these stereocilia move with the waves of fluid, they generate electrical signals that are sent to your brain, allowing you to perceive sound.

So why do we lose hearing as we age?

The stereocilia are responsible for converting the sound into brain signals. And over time, these tiny filaments break and become damaged.

But here’s the problem; they don’t regrow.

Unlike most other cells, they are not genetically programmed to regrow.

So you just have less and less stereocilia over time which means your brain is getting less and less information.

That’s why you lose your hearing as you get older.

For some people, they lose less stereocilia so they are still able to hear fine. But for others, they lose more and they notice that they have hearing loss. That’s what has happened to you.

This is mostly down to genetics but you can also do more damage to your ear through exposure to loud noises, as well as some drugs and toxins.

What About Implanting Artificial Stereocilia?

CUSTOM JAVASCRIPT / HTML


The challenge with any surgical solution is that everything happens inside the cochlea.

Since the cochlea is a sealed system within a delicate, hollow bone, implanting anything inside it is extremely difficult.

Right now, any surgical attempt would likely cause more damage to the cochlea rather than improve hearing.
